According to British documentary "The Godfather & The Mob" Lenny
Montana is described as a former mob hitman & bodyguard who wanted to
become an actor. His first on-screen appearance was as Don Corleone's
henchman Luca Brasi in "The Godfather"
Professional wrestler (as Lenny 'Bull' Montana) in 1950s and 1960s.
Wrestled professionally under such colorful names as "The Zebra Kid"
and "Chief Chickawicki" before turning to acting.
He took his wrestling and screen name from Italian born stuntman/character actor Bull Montana. He would sometimes wrestle under the name "Bull Montana.".
